#849590 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#849590 is composed of 51.8% red, 58.4% green and 56.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 3.4% yellow and 41.6% black. It has a hue angle of 162.4 degrees, a saturation of 7.4% and a lightness of 55.1%. #849590 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#092b21. Closest websafe color is: #999999.

Shades and Tints of #849590

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030303 is the darkest color, while #f8f9f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#849590

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#849590 is the less saturated color, while #1affbc is the most saturated one.
